Declaring some fifteen million participants, Scientology is an outgrowth of a research called Dianetics, launched by L. Ron Hubbard. An achieved scientific research fiction and unique writer in the 1930s, Hubbard released a non-fiction book in 1948 qualified Dianetics: The Modern Scientific Research of Mental Health And Wellness. In this publication, the author provided ideas and strategies for promoting mental, psychological and spiritual excellence.


The trainings of Scientology are not doctrinal (God-centered) in nature, however instead expound an approach of taking full advantage of individual potential. Scientology approach purposes to uncover and eradicate collected unfavorable and uncomfortable experiences in the spirit of the candidate. A number of these "engrams," as they are called, are thought to be gotten by the embryo in the womb or in a wide range of previous lives.




The clearing up of engrams from previous lives seems carefully associated to the Hindu doctrine of karma and reincarnation. The concept of "fate" instructs that a specific heart, throughout many life times, experiences benefits and punishments in order to eventually stabilize past and existing deeds (Scientology). The E-meter (or Electro-psychometer) is the auditor's tool and is made use of as a confessional aid in Scientology. It is a type of lie detector that sends a moderate electrical current via the body of the Hunter. Scientologists believe that the E-Meter has the ability to find Body Thetans and previous emotional injuries whether they took place yesterday or in a past life millions of years back.




They no more hold on to the pestered Thetan. Throughout the process of bookkeeping, many individual and probing concerns are asked. As the Pre-Clear realizes the "truth-detecting" cylinders of the E-Meter, an Auditor typically asks, "Have you done anything your mommy would certainly repent to find out?" Confessions are regularly guided into areas of sexual habits, of both present and previous lives.
